November 2022: Resting Plot & The Moon
Plot 420 is pretty much at rest now. We did a little clean up today & dug up three volunteer collard green seedlings for transplanting back at the house. We have plans to come out over the Fall & Winter to collect okra pods once they’ve dried for seed collecting, amend the soil & do other maintenance. One idea my queen got from this YouTube video by MIgardener was to collect discarded pumpkins & bury them as a soil amendment. Most of the folks in our neighborhood left their pumpkins whole rather than using them as jack-o-lanterns so we probably won’t be able to collect any until after Thanksgiving when they put them on the curb. Hopefully, we’ll be able to collect a few straw bales too:
Even at rest, there is still plenty of life at Plot 420:
If you’re new to gardening & see mushrooms pop up, don’t panic. It is a good sign that your soil has good organic material. The mushrooms are just helping to breakdown so it is accessible to your plants & they will eventually die, breakdown & enrich your soil as well:
